Pete Glenister is an English guitarist, songwriter and record producer, known for his collaborations with Alison Moyet and Kirsty MacColl. He has also worked with a number of other artists including Anni-Frid Lyngstad, Bruce Foxton, Terence Trent D'Arby, Bros, E. G. Daily, Mary Coughlan, Geoffrey Williams, Five Thirty, Bryan Ferry and Raphael Gualazzi. == Background == Glenister was the guitarist in the new wave band the Hitmen, who produced two albums, Aim for the Feet (1980) and Torn Together (1981)....
